The Milford Artisan Market is a biannual community event that will be held every October and May on the Milford Green to promote local handcrafted wares and artists. The event is organized by Artisan Events by Ally. The Milford Artisan Market will also have food vendors and artist demonstrations and it will feature entertainment including dance and tai chi performances plus live jazz, folk and rock music including acts from former American Idol and The Voice contestant Kayla Rae. ![]() This Fall family event will have over sixty unique artisan vendors of handmade items including jewelry, candles, soap, organic products, apparel, wood designs and more. “We’re excited to promote all of the local small business artisans and hope shoppers enjoy the music and performances too.” “The Artisan Market is a great place to shop for unique products and to check out the area’s skilled makers and tradespeople,” says event organizer Alison Kosakowski, owner of Artisan Events by Ally. Shoppers looking for handmade items can start their holiday shopping or stop by to enjoy the local entertainment. The Milford Artisan Market will take place on the Milford Green at 168-176 Broad Street in Milford on Saturday and Sunday, October 15-16, 2022 10 AM to 4 PM featuring various types of artwork, crafts and unique wares made by artisans in the community. ![]()
